Abstract

The utility model relates to a fine self-cleaning water-injection filter device. The fine self-cleaning water-injection filter device consists of an upper gland, an outer bearing barrel, a base and a filter core assembly, wherein the upper gland is connected to the top part of the outer bearing barrel in a threading way through screw threads, the base is connected to the bottom part of the outer bearing barrel through screw threads, the filter core assembly is installed inside the outer bearing barrel, the filter core assembly consists of a central connection base pipe, an upper sealing cover, a lower sealing cover and a filter core, the filter core consists of a power factor coefficient (PFC) ceramic filter sheet, a filter net and a supporting net, the PFC ceramic filter sheet is sleeved on the central connection base pipe, the upper sealing cover and the lower sealing cover are respectively tightened on the upper end and the lower end of the filter core, the bottom end of the central connection base pipe is connected onto the top end of a central hole of the base in a threading way, the bottom end of the central hole of the base is connected with a water outlet pipe joint, sieve meshes covers the surface of the base, the sieve meshes are communicated with a sewage collector pipe inside the base, and the sewage collector pipe is communicated with a sewage drainage pipe at the side surface of the base. The fine self-cleaning water-injection filter device integrates the precipitation filter and the adsorption filter to implement twice purification of the water quality, so that the filter precision is high; and the filter core has a backwash self-cleaning function, is uneasy to block and has long service life.

Background technology
In the oilfield exploitation later stage; Often, the downhole oil stressor layer cause crude output to reduce because of reducing; Usually the way of taking is with water injection well water filling in oil reservoir; Increase the pressure in the oil reservoir, stabilized crude (oil) output, a vital problem is to prevent that the oil reservoir secondary pollution from causing the infringement to bottom in the injecting process.Have design defect on the existing filter apparatus configuration, material for core is selected for use unreasonablely in addition, and water quality is difficult to accomplish double purification; Can't carry out sedimentation and filtration and adsorption filtration simultaneously; Filtering accuracy is poor, occurs sometimes causing filling pipe to stop up because of water quality is bad, and water injection rate reduces; Can not stablize the pressure of oil reservoir, reduce crude oil yield.And existing filter do not have the backwash self-cleaning function, is prone to stop up, and service life is short, needs frequent change, increased the cost that recovers the oil.

Please with reference to Fig. 1, Fig. 2, Fig. 3, Fig. 4, Fig. 5, Fig. 6, the utility model is a kind of meticulous self-cleaning water filling filter, is made up of upper press cover 1, pressure-bearing urceolus 2, base 3 and element kit; The top of upper press cover 1 is provided with admitting pipe joint 4; Upper press cover 1 is screwed onto the top of pressure-bearing urceolus 2 through screw thread, and base 3 is screwed onto the bottom of pressure-bearing urceolus 2 through screw thread, and element kit is installed in the inside of pressure-bearing urceolus 2; Element kit connects parent tube 5, top cover labyrinth 6, lower sealing cover 7 and filter core 8 by the center and forms; Filter core 8 is made up of PFC ceramic filter 9, screen pack 10, supporting network 11, and PFC ceramic filter 9 has multi-disc, and these PFC ceramic filters 9 center that all is enclosed within connects on the parent tube 5; The center connects parent tube 5 and is provided with pod apertures 12, and pod apertures 12 is connected parent tube 5 with the center inner chamber is communicated with.Screen pack 10 is centered around the outside of ceramic filter 9; Supporting network 11 is centered around the outside of screen pack 10; The mesh of screen pack 10 is the taper of outer narrow inner width, and it is as shown in Figure 6 to leave space 20 between supporting network 11 and pressure-bearing urceolus 2 inwalls, and this space is suspended particulate substance and contamination precipitation passage.Top cover labyrinth 6, lower sealing cover 7 are fastened on the top and bottom of filter core 8 respectively; Lower sealing cover 7 is connected parent tube 5 with the center affixed; The bottom that the center connects parent tube 5 is screwed onto on the top of centre bore 13 of base 3, and the bottom of centre bore 13 is connected with titting water outlet 14, and the surface of base 3 is covered with sieve aperture 15; Sieve aperture 15 is communicated with base 3 inner sewage collectors 16, and sewage collector 16 is communicated with the blow-off pipe 17 of base 3 sides.The base side is provided with by-pass prot 18, and by-pass prot 18 is communicated with the centre bore 13 of base 3.Backwash tube 19 is installed in the by-pass prot 18.
The mesh of screen pack 10 is taper, and outer narrow inner width can be outside at filter core with suspended particulate retaining big in the water body; These big suspended particulates lean on own wt to fall, and in the sieve aperture 15 on base 3 surfaces of entering filter core below, converge through sewage collector 16; Accomplish once and filter, little suspended particulate enters into the filter core that PFC ceramic filter 9 constitutes through screen pack 10, and PFC is that a kind of ceramic powders adds the porous material that the active carbon sintering forms; Its inner micropore that forms is evenly distributed, and has simultaneously and filters and adsorption function, greater than the suspended particulate and the oil droplet of PFC micropore; All can be dammed surface at PFC ceramic filter 9 by 9 absorption of PFC ceramic filter, by pod apertures 12 entering centers is connected in the inner chamber of parent tube 5 through the clear water after the adsorption filtration less than the suspended particulate of PFC micropore and oil droplet; Again through the centre bore 13 of base 3; By titting water outlet 14 outputs, reach double purification, water quality up to standard is injected well.
The appearance and the internal capillary of PFC ceramic filter 9 are passed in time, and the material that dams can get more and more, and the pressure reduction that filter is imported and exported can be along with increasing gradually; The flow of outlet can reduce; Change and can the water inlet pipe closing gate be opened the backwash tube gate according to pressure reduction, clear water gets into the centre bore 13 of base 3 from backwash tube 19; The 12 pairs of PFC ceramic filters of pod apertures 9 that upwards connect parent tube 5 through the center carry out backwash; The impurity that dams this moment inside and outside filter core will get into blow-off pipe 17 through sieve aperture 15, is discharged by blow-off pipe 17, reaches PFC filter core cleaning function from inside to outside.
